Packaging Standards

Packaging Standard for:

BOARD, LONG LENGTH RUNNING >72″

Number: BOA-3

Description:

Stack running boards (longest ones first) on the pallet in alternating fashion (first one down, second one up, etc.). The pallet must be equal in size to that of the longest and widest board in the bundle. It is constructed of two 4″ x 4″ x (v) various length runners. Four 2″ x 6″ x (v) hardwood risers are nailed to the runners with 3″ resin coated nails. 1.25″ non-metallic bands must be used to strengthen the cross members of the pallet. A total of four 2″ x 4″ hardwood boards are placed one at each end and two spaced about the center of the pallet. Four 1″ x 2″ x (v) boards (equal to width of the top running board) are put on top of the package. A 1.25″ non-metallic band is placed around the center of the running boards and four 1.25″ non-metallic bands secure the bundle to the to the pallet. Four edge protectors must be used.
